Skip to main content

Multi-type configuration library for Python

Project description

Travis CI Build Coverage https://readthedocs.org/projects/aumbry/badge/?version=latest Code Climate

Aumbry is general purpose library for handling configuration within your Python applications. The project was born from constantly needing a simple interface for configuration models that came from multiple data sources.

Behind the scenes, Aumbry uses Alchemize to handle the conversion of the configuration data into application specific data models for your project.

Data Sources supported:

  • File

  • Consul

Configuration Formats Supported:

  • Yaml

  • Json

Installation

# Install base package
pip install aumbry

# Install consul support
pip install aumbry['consul']

# Install yaml support
pip install aumbry['yaml']

Project details


Download files

Download the file for your platform. If you're not sure which to choose, learn more about installing packages.

Source Distribution

aumbry-0.3.0.tar.gz (5.0 kB view details)

Uploaded Source

Built Distribution

aumbry-0.3.0-py2.py3-none-any.whl (9.2 kB view details)

Uploaded Python 2 Python 3

File details

Details for the file aumbry-0.3.0.tar.gz.

File metadata

  • Download URL: aumbry-0.3.0.tar.gz
  • Upload date:
  • Size: 5.0 kB
  • Tags: Source
  • Uploaded using Trusted Publishing? No

File hashes

Hashes for aumbry-0.3.0.tar.gz
Algorithm Hash digest
SHA256 170f32da7d18211c3f90ceea09d0d3969117cad8dba964d57ed3f22b61a734f8
MD5 3ea35c42483ef2e4545af51aa3caf747
BLAKE2b-256 14139ae243e1d80c0d0c1f7fd6b0973fddef38507ed9922db55ead9138fc29e0

See more details on using hashes here.

File details

Details for the file aumbry-0.3.0-py2.py3-none-any.whl.

File metadata

File hashes

Hashes for aumbry-0.3.0-py2.py3-none-any.whl
Algorithm Hash digest
SHA256 843e5de5d748d120b60f647e5e6c6cff5f3d2f7349153ca93954ca062d9744f2
MD5 c05d6818aedfafeb4f4c5262c834486b
BLAKE2b-256 6c07bce85633f379f2189251a4e163c67552cde2e7b082d0186584a0401574d6

See more details on using hashes here.

Supported by

AWS AWS Cloud computing and Security Sponsor Datadog Datadog Monitoring Fastly Fastly CDN Google Google Download Analytics Microsoft Microsoft PSF Sponsor Pingdom Pingdom Monitoring Sentry Sentry Error logging StatusPage StatusPage Status page